Wanda Jo Fitzgerald's Obituary
Wanda Jo Landess Fitzgerald passed peacefully from this life at 89 and 11 months on December 28, 2020. Born in Brownsfield, Texas to Grace and Check Landess on January 31, 1931. She grew up along the Rio Grande River in a small border town, Quemada, Texas. Graduated from Uvalde High School and attended Trinity University in San Antonio. She moved to Dallas in the late 1950s and eventually worked and retired from Texas Instruments in 1996.
Preceded in death by her husband, Robert Fitzgerald, sister Bettie and parents, Grace and Check Landess. She will be missed by nieces, April Adams, Nina Rogers, nephew Ron Adams, and numerous friends and extended family. She grew especially close to Ruby Walter during her last few years.
Wanda was an active Christian and a member of the Josey Lane Church of Christ. She and Robert opened their homes to many gatherings and guests. She never met a stranger and was always asking to help others. She cleaned houses, raked leaves for others, ran errands and took people to appointments.
